COVID-19 is on the rise as a result of emergence of latest variants and Quebecers ought to take steps to guard themselves, the province’s public well being director stated Wednesday.

“The scenario will not be what it was about two months in the past, or perhaps a few weeks in the past,” Dr. Luc Boileau stated at a information convention. “It’s going up and it’s spreading lots, and we’re inviting all individuals to be vigilant.”

A number of indicators level to a resurgence of COVID-19, Boileau stated, together with an increase in instances, neighborhood transmission, outbreaks and hospitalizations.

The variety of well being care staff absent as a result of illness is rising, a specific concern when hospitals are already overburdened and missing employees due to summer time holidays.

“A lot of you might have observed a rise in instances amongst buddies and acquaintances,” Boileau stated. “It’s linked to new variants which might be progressing, together with BA2.12.1 and BA.4 and BA.5.”

Officers estimate the brand new variants account for as a lot as 85 per cent of latest instances within the province.

Boileau advised individuals put on masks in crowded areas, notably in the event that they’re in at-risk teams, and get their first or second booster shot to extend their immunity.

He pressured that this recommendation pertains notably to the immunocompromised, these with continual sicknesses or these over 60 as a result of they’re the more than likely to endure extreme penalties together with hospitalizations and even loss of life.

Individuals are eligible for a booster shot three months after they’d their final shot, or after they had been final contaminated.

On Tuesday, Quebec’s Well being Ministry reported a internet improve of 34 individuals hospitalized with COVID, for a complete of 1,260 in hospital. There have been 35 individuals in intensive care, a lower of 1 in contrast with the day earlier than. A further 4 deaths had been recorded. And 6,285 health-care staff had been reported absent for causes linked to COVID.

Dr. Don Vinh of the McGill College Well being Centre says Quebec is dealing with a “good storm” of things that embody the emergence of latest virus variants, waning immunity from vaccination or earlier an infection, and the elimination of public well being restrictions.

The brand new Omicron subvariants BA.4 and BA.5 seem like gaining floor and discovering weak individuals to contaminate, particularly because the mutations appear to be higher capable of evade immunity in contrast with earlier strains.

“You place the 2 collectively — the brand new variants and waning immunity from both an infection, immunization or a hybrid — and what occurs is you’ve got a renewed pool of vulnerable individuals with an rising variant,” Vinh stated.

Research point out getting fourth dose reduces the danger of an infection, he famous.

“A fourth dose additionally protects in opposition to extreme illness, which might be essential for people who find themselves planning to journey to different international locations, however whose third dose was greater than three months in the past,” he stated.

The rise in instances linked to the brand new variants is being seen in a number of jurisdictions worldwide, Boileau stated.

In Quebec, well being consultants predict hospitalizations may rise to 1,600 instances over the subsequent few weeks, however the charge of hospitalizations and instances was predicted to drop after that. That is under the peaks of three,400 hospitalized seen in January and a couple of,400 in April, Boileau famous.

Based mostly on these numbers, and the decreased severity of instances amongst youthful individuals and people who have been vaccinated, the federal government will not be planning to reimpose masks mandates, he stated.

“Once we see the behaviour of variants in different jurisdictions, we don’t see that it’s a virus that’s rather more virulent, though it’s extra contagious,” Boileau stated. “With that in thoughts, we don’t suppose it’s proper to reimpose population-wide controls just like the sporting of masks that needed to be taken over the past years.

“We’re not there and we aren’t headed in that route.”

Boileau referred to as on the populace to respect those that select to put on masks, saying they could be doing so as a result of they’re immunocompromised or older, or they’re contaminated and don’t need to danger sickening others.

Those that take a look at optimistic and are in a high-risk group can ask their pharmacists for a prescription for the antiviral drug Paxlovid that has been proven to restrict results, he stated.
